Health technology hazards can come in many forms. They can be the result of IT-related problems such as improperly configured systems, incomplete data, or inappropriate malware protection. They can be caused by inappropriate human-device interaction, such as incorrect reprocessing techniques, improper device maintenance, and poor recall management. They can also be problems that are intrinsic to the devices themselves: Ease-of-use issues, design flaws, quality issues, and failure of devices to perform as they should can all contribute to device-related events.
